UTILIZATION OF QUARRY DUST FOR THE BETTERMENT OF PLANT GROWTH AND PRODUCTIVITY

Paramesha Naik and D. Ushainalini and R.K. Somashekar

Abstract

Generation of quarry dust has become a major issue with respect to pollution. Study on utilization of quarry dust for the better growth and productivity has been made on Cajanus indicus L and Vigna mango L. Experimental plants were grown on quarry dust: Garden soil mixture in the ratio of 100: 1000g; 250: 1000g; 500: 1000g; 750: 100<4J; and 1000: 1000g and quarry dust alone for a period of 45 days.Agrobotonical characters such as root length, shoot length, number of nodules, fresh and dry weight of shoot and roots and biochemical composition were analyzed in control and experimental plants. Increase in quarry dust concentration in soil decreased the shoot and root lengths, fresh and dry weights and number of nodules, chlorophyll pigments, protein, total soluble sugar and nitrogen content.Amendment of 100g and 250g of quarry dust /kg of soil showed better effect in all the parameters studied.
